在当今这个信息爆炸的时代,企业对信息管理的需求日益增长,而JSP(Java Server Pages)动态管理系统模板应运而生。它以其高效、灵活、易于扩展的特点,受到了众多开发者和企业的青睐。本文将深入解析JSP动态管理系统模板实例,从入门到精通,带你一步步掌握JSP动态管理系统的开发。

一、JSP动态管理系统概述

jsp动态管理系统模板实例_jsp动态内容包括  第1张

1. JSP技术简介

JSP(Java Server Pages)是一种动态网页技术,它允许开发者在HTML页面中嵌入Java代码,从而实现动态网页的生成。JSP页面由HTML标签和JSP标签组成,JSP标签用于在页面中嵌入Java代码。

2. JSP动态管理系统的优势

* 跨平台性:JSP是基于Java技术的,因此具有很好的跨平台性,可以在不同的操作系统和服务器上运行。

* 可扩展性:JSP动态管理系统可以通过添加新的模块和功能来实现扩展,满足不同企业的需求。

* 安全性:JSP动态管理系统可以通过权限控制、数据加密等技术来保证系统的安全性。

二、JSP动态管理系统模板实例

下面,我们将以一个简单的JSP动态管理系统模板实例为例,来讲解JSP动态管理系统的开发过程。

1. 项目需求分析

假设我们需要开发一个简单的图书管理系统,主要包括以下功能:

* 图书信息管理:包括图书的增加、删除、修改和查询等功能。

* 用户管理:包括用户的注册、登录、修改密码等功能。

2. 技术选型

* 开发语言:Java

* 开发框架:JSP

* 数据库:MySQL

3. 系统架构

系统采用分层架构,主要包括以下层次:

* 表现层:负责用户界面展示,使用JSP技术实现。

* 业务逻辑层:负责处理业务逻辑,使用JavaBean实现。

* 数据访问层:负责数据库操作,使用JDBC实现。

4. 系统实现

(1)表现层

* 图书信息管理页面:展示图书列表,提供增加、删除、修改和查询等功能。

* 用户管理页面:展示用户列表,提供注册、登录、修改密码等功能。

(2)业务逻辑层

* 图书管理类:实现图书的增加、删除、修改和查询等功能。

* 用户管理类:实现用户的注册、登录、修改密码等功能。

(3)数据访问层

* 数据库连接类:提供数据库连接功能。

* 图书信息操作类:实现图书信息的基本操作。

* 用户信息操作类:实现用户信息的基本操作。

5. 系统部署

将开发好的JSP动态管理系统部署到服务器上,即可实现图书管理系统和用户管理系统的功能。

三、JSP动态管理系统模板实例总结

通过以上实例,我们可以看到JSP动态管理系统模板的开发过程。下面,我们将对JSP动态管理系统模板进行总结。

1. JSP动态管理系统模板的特点

* 模块化:JSP动态管理系统模板采用模块化设计,方便扩展和维护。

* 易于上手:JSP动态管理系统模板提供了丰富的示例代码,可以帮助开发者快速上手。

* 可定制性:JSP动态管理系统模板可以根据实际需求进行定制。

2. JSP动态管理系统模板的应用场景

* 企业信息管理系统:如人力资源管理系统、客户关系管理系统等。

* 电子商务系统:如在线购物系统、在线支付系统等。

* 教育管理系统:如在线课程管理系统、学生管理系统等。

本文以JSP动态管理系统模板实例为主题,深入解析了JSP动态管理系统的开发过程。通过本文的学习,相信你已经对JSP动态管理系统有了更深入的了解。希望本文能对你的JSP动态管理系统开发有所帮助。